Woman Arrested on Suspicion of DUI After Crashing Into Patrol Car

 A 38-year-old Canadian woman was arrested on suspicion of drunken driving when she side-swiped the rear of an unoccupied patrol vehicle in Rancho Mirage, police said this weekend.

Angela Michelle Vogt was going southbound on De Vall Drive, near Dinah Shore Drive in a silver Honda Odyssey when she side-swiped the patrol car, according to a department statement.

Police were dispatched to the scene at 11:50 p.m. Friday where they determined  Vogt appeared to be under the influence of alcohol. It was not immediately known if she was injured or where there were other occupants in her vehicle.
